Step-by-Step Painting Guide

Materials Needed

  • Canvas (recommended size: 24"x36")
  • Acrylic or oil paints (as per the color palette provided)
  • Brushes (small detail brush, medium round brush, and large flat brush)
  • Palette
  • Easel (optional)
  • Water jar (for acrylic paints) or solvent (for oil paints)
  • Cloth or paper towels

Preparation

  1. Start by setting up your workspace with all necessary materials within easy reach.
  2. Ensure you have the line drawing or grid version of the painting, which will guide your composition.
  3. Place the canvas on the easel and tape the edges to create a clean border after painting.

Using Line Drawings and Grid

The line drawing and grid provided are essential tools for maintaining accuracy in composition:

  • Use the grid to align your sketch on the canvas. This will help divide the painting into manageable sections.
  • Lightly sketch the main elements of the composition onto your canvas with a pencil.
  • Refer to the line drawing to replicate the key forms accurately.

Painting Instructions

1. Sky and Clouds

  1. Start by painting the sky. Use the large flat brush to apply a base layer of light blue. Add swirls of white and soft pink to create the cloud patterns.
  2. Blend the edges of the clouds subtly using a medium round brush for a smooth transition between colors.

2. Distant Hills

  1. Mix different shades of green and blue to form the rolling hills in the distance. Employ the medium round brush to apply these colors in sweeping, rhythmic strokes.
  2. Focus on capturing the light and shadows to give the hills depth and dimension.

3. Midground Landscape

  1. Use vibrant yellows and greens to paint the midground fields. The medium round brush is best for this section to allow for more detailed work.
  2. Incorporate patches of orange and red to add floral patterns, creating vivid fields of flowers.
  3. Use short, quick brushstrokes to suggest texture and movement in the flora.

4. Foreground Detail

  1. For the foreground, apply bold and bright yellow, orange, and green tones. The use of a medium to small brush will help in adding details.
  2. Focus on layering multiple colors to create depth and richness.
  3. Use small details and highlights to mimic sunlight touching the tops of plants.

Final Touches

  • Let the painting dry and step back to observe any areas needing adjustments.
  • Add final highlights and shadows to enhance the dimensionality of the landscape.
  • Once satisfied, remove the tape to reveal clean, crisp edges.
